For  info  as  the ex-owner  of   3  L&B Locos ( Now  long  since  returned  & refunded)  I   can  confirm  the  valve  gear did not  actually  jam  it  just  fell apart!

 

Derailing  was  caused  mainly  by  the  strange  arrangement  of  power collection  from  the  pony  trucks

Lynton & Barnstaple OO9 Update

9950-9956 L&B/SR Models, Version 1

We have now finalised testing of the latest revised samples and these have been approved allowing production to proceed. Delivery is expected by the end of September. This production run is sold out at the factory, so please check your local Heljan stockist for availability. We had hoped to have this delivery much earlier but unfortunately the current labour situation in China has had a negative impact on these models.

9960-9963 Version 2, LYD/LEW

These newly announced models represent the original locomotive SOUTHERN No. E188 ‘LEW’ and the new build No. 190 ‘LYD’ in its various livery guises. Advance orders are now being accepted for these models. Please contact your Heljan stockist to pre-order yours. Current delivery estimate is Q1 2019.
